Viability: The mechanics are smooth and introduced well, that being the inventory system and re-playing in order to obtain items or unlock new endings. Enhancing your text was a great decision and it is still readable. However, the glaring issue I have noticed is your transitions through passages. At first I loved it- we start with waking up and immediately go into a "waking up" transition. As I continued to play, it became more of an annoyance if anything. The transition itself works and is interesting, but lower the time between transitions.

Presentation: This is one of the few times the preset black background and white text works! It perfectly encapsulates your dark encroaching theme. The illustrations you do have are ominous and visually compelling. I do, however, wish there was a tad bit more illustration just to push the eeriness. Play with dutch angles, perspective switches. I love your usage of text enhancement as well- it really plays into the story.

Theme: The game itself is thematic in spirit and execution. The descriptions are wonderful and thoughtfully written. There is a clear story and destinations. However, the endings happen a bit too fast. The "escape" ending seems to appear out of left-field as well. I do enjoy the world building that went into this, and the mechanics serve the theme well.

Engagement: I was thoroughly engaged. I encourage you to push on the horror aspects of this. You have a strong, appealing game going on and could be pushed forward with music/audio cues and more! Keep playing with it.

Overall, I really love what you have so far. It would be great to see how this could tie in with your animations in the future as well. Your animations so far this semester have all been creepy in nature- this fits very well with this. You have a strength- keep pushing it!
